This restaurant was inspected by the Chicago Department of Public Health on July 28, 2016. The inspection type was "License" and resulted in a Fail outcome.

This establishment is classified as Risk 1 (High), which determines the inspection frequency and focus areas.

The inspector documented 1 violation during this inspection.

Violation #19
MAJOR
OUTSIDE GARBAGE WASTE GREASE AND STORAGE AREA; CLEAN, RODENT PROOF, ALL CONTAINERS COVERED - Comments: DUMPSTER NOT CURRENTLY ONSITE AT TIME OF INSPECTION: FACILITY HAS A CONTRACT WITH LAKESHORE RECYCLING SERVICES BUT THE DUMPSTER IS SCHEDULED TO ARRIVE ON 7/29/16. NO CITATION ISSUED. SERIOUS VIOLATION 7-38-020
Poor waste management attracts pests and creates breeding grounds for disease vectors.
Exterior waste areas must be clean and pest-proof.
Dumpsters on cleanable pad; Tight-fitting lids; Area kept clean; Grease containers covered; Regular pickup; No overflow.
